Miron Construction to remodel Lakeland Union High School

Posted on Jul 28, 2015 by Construction

Miron Construction Co., Inc. is partnering with Short Elliott Hendrickson Inc. (SEH®) to remodel Lakeland Union High School in Minocqua, Wis.

The 14,300-square-foot project entails a remodel of the existing auditorium. New features of this renovation include updated seating, new stage lighting, installation of two 80-foot catwalks, new flooring and upgraded stage access. The entrance of the auditorium will also be reworked and upgraded with new lighting, wall and floor finishes. The updates will ensure the entire auditorium is handicap accessible.
